Плагин не работает под rehlds

Статус
В этой теме нельзя размещать новые ответы.
Сообщения
22
Реакции
2
Основная информация

Проблема: Плагин не работает под rehlds

Ошибка:
Скрипты opheu, которые используют подключаемый модуль, не работают под rehlds.
Дополнительная информация

Amx Mod X: 1.8.3-dev

Билд:
Код:
Protocol version 48
Exe version 1.1.2.7/Stdio (cstrike)
ReHLDS version: 3.3.0.604-dev
Build date: 18:03:22 Oct 24 2017 (1291)
Build from: https://github.com/dreamstalker/rehlds/commit/cc90106


ReGamedll:
Код:
ReGameDLL version: 5.3.0.255-dev
Build date: 12:56:17 Nov 5 2017
Build from: https://github.com/s1lentq/ReGameDLL_CS/commit/bfad492


Список модулей:
PHP:


Список плагинов:
HTML:
Не указан


Список метамодулей:
PHP:
description      stat pend  file              vers      src   load  unlod
[ 1] Reunion RUN - reunion_mm_i386. v0.1.75 ini Start Never
[ 2] ReAuthCheck RUN - reauthcheck_mm_i v0.1.6 ini Start Never
[ 3] AMX Mod X RUN - amxmodx_mm_i386. v1.8.3-d ini Start ANY
[ 4] VoiceTranscoder RUN - VoiceTranscoder. v2017RC3 ini ANY ANY
[ 5] FakeMeta RUN - fakemeta_amxx_i3 v1.8.3-d pl3 ANY ANY
[ 6] MySQL RUN - mysql_amxx_i386. v1.8.3-d pl3 ANY ANY
[ 7] Engine RUN - engine_amxx_i386 v1.8.3-d pl3 ANY ANY
[ 8] CSX RUN - csx_amxx_i386.so v1.8.3-d pl3 ANY ANY
[ 9] CStrike RUN - cstrike_amxx_i38 v1.8.3-d pl3 ANY ANY
[10] Ham Sandwich RUN - hamsandwich_amxx v1.8.3-d pl3 ANY ANY
[11] Fun RUN - fun_amxx_i386.so v1.8.3-d pl3 ANY ANY


Исходник:
Код:
Не указан


Комментарий:
Спасибо за помощь заранее!
 

Вложения

Сообщения
216
Реакции
1,274
Помог
5 раз(а)
The Flash, данный плагин не нужен на rehlds, в движке это исправлено.
 
Сообщения
216
Реакции
1,274
Помог
5 раз(а)
Не исправлено. Атака этим методом.

https://github.com/dreamstalker/rehlds/issues/427
https://github.com/dreamstalker/rehlds/blob/master/rehlds/engine/net_ws.cpp#L1025

https://github.com/dreamstalker/rehlds/blob/master/rehlds/engine/net.h#L399

флуд из консоли убран, решение проблемы это заблокировать пакеты до сервера, для этого нужно через фаервол сделать правило по размеру пакета.
 
Сообщения
216
Реакции
1,274
Помог
5 раз(а)
The Flash, самое правильное, щас бы в 2017 не использовать iptables.
 
Сообщения
22
Реакции
2
У меня нет пакетов для блокировки с помощью iptables...
 
Сообщения
22
Реакции
2
Это не помогает, я тестировал его.

Это помогает, но останавливает любые проверки от трекеров:
iptables -I INPUT -p udp -d 11.222.33.33 --dport 27015 -m length --length 0:39 -j DROP
 
Сообщения
216
Реакции
1,274
Помог
5 раз(а)
The Flash, это не правильное правило потому что, делайте дамп трафика
 
Сообщения
2,491
Реакции
2,790
Помог
61 раз(а)
Это единственное решение проблемы?
Если пакет доходит до сервера, то блокировка помогает только временно. Ничто не мешает ему флудить с разных IP одновременно. Тем самым устроив ДДоС вам. Потому как сказал Adidasman нужно использовать iptables
 
Сообщения
216
Реакции
1,274
Помог
5 раз(а)
The Flash, вы сами дамп смотрели ? атака идет на порт 27030, а вы в правиле указывает 27015 где я пример показывал на гитхабе, конечно вам не поможет, сделайте правильный вариант для блокировки.
 
Сообщения
22
Реакции
2
Я знаю, что есть еще один порт, но атака остается, и я поставил защиту.
 
Сообщения
216
Реакции
1,274
Помог
5 раз(а)
The Flash, значит не так что то сделали, потому что решение на гитхабе верное. (правила в списке должны быть выше других и учитывать все порты игровые)
 
Сообщения
22
Реакции
2
Правила первого. Они не останавливаются query flood. У меня есть программа, и я сам ее тестирую.
 
Сообщения
2,491
Реакции
2,790
Помог
61 раз(а)
The Flash, покажите список всех правил
sudo iptables -L INPUT
 
Последнее редактирование модератором:
Сообщения
216
Реакции
1,274
Помог
5 раз(а)
The Flash, у вас есть программа и вы дальше сидите жалуйтесь? в добавок не показывает что вы там за правила сделали? и еще ждете помощи ? предоставляйте больше информации иначе не стоит сюда писать.
 
Сообщения
22
Реакции
2
ACCEPT udp -- anywhere anywhere udp dpt:27030 state ESTABLISHED
ACCEPT udp -- anywhere anywhere udp dpt:27030 state NEW length 33:150
DROP udp -- anywhere anywhere udp dpt:27030

Требуется iptables -L INPUT
15 Ноя 2017
Никто не может остановить это?
 
Сообщения
2,491
Реакции
2,790
Помог
61 раз(а)
The Flash, как вы тестируете?
Запускате сервере где?
Откуда флудите?
Дайте более подробную информацию
 
Статус
В этой теме нельзя размещать новые ответы.

Пользователи, просматривающие эту тему

Сейчас на форуме нет ни одного пользователя.
Сверху Снизу